More About The Name Imogen
Meaning: The name Imogen signifies "maiden" or "innocent" and it is often associated with purity and femininity.
Origin: The name Imogen originated from the British Isles and is of Celtic origin. It was first used in English by William Shakespeare in his play 'Cymbeline'. It is believed that he invented the name, but based on the fact that it closely resembles the Celtic name, Innogen, which means "maiden", it's believed to have been a spelling error that Shakespeare decided to keep.
Famous Personalities:
1. Imogen Poots: A British actress known for her roles in films like 'V for Vendetta', 'Fright Night', 'A Long Way Down', and 'Green Room'.
2. Imogen Heap: A Grammy Award-winning British singer-songwriter and composer, well-known for her eclectic work in the music industry.
3. Imogen Thomas: A Welsh model and television personality, famous for winning the Miss Wales award in 2003.
